What tires did the Escorts have in the show room?

Hi everyone, I'm curious on what tires people use on their 12" Escort wheels. From my understanding the Escort range came out with either the 6.00x12 or 155x12 range with the 6.00 being crossply and the 155 range being radial. I'm aware you can substitute with a set of 155/80R12 but if you were wanting to go original are the older style tyres still able to be bought?

Further more what brand would have the Escorts had when in the show room? I believe Firestone had a close relationship with Ford with this statement I found on Wiki. "Harvey Firestone had a friendship with Henry Ford. Firestone used this relationship to become the original equipment supplier of Ford Motor Company automobiles, and was also active in the replacement market" Is is possible that all Fords originally had Firestone tires?

If anyone else has any further knowledge they would like to add, that would be great. Thanks

    My '78 Mk2 came with ZR78S13 Uniroyal 180 radials, which was standard on 2 litre models and optional 1.6L cars.  Here's a picture of the tread pattern:

    Dunlop Aquajets were fitted IIRC, a mate has a MK2 escort rally pack with 11000 ks, it still has its original tyres all round.

    Dunlop Aquajets are still made in 165/80R13 (which is a little taller than standard), but my God you'll pay a pretty penny for them.

    The RS2000 I restored 4 years ago I managed to chase up 5 Goodyear Supersteel tyres with either zero km or near zero km and date correct for the car. Recently I have managed to find a few more which will be fitted to the RS2000 I am currently restoring. So they are out there if you keep your nose to the ground.
